How it works
Infrared thermometer measures the surface temperature of an object. The unit’s optics sense emitted, reflected, and transmitted energy which is collect and focused onto a detector. The unit’s electronics transmitted energy which is display on the unit. For increased ease and accuracy the laser pointer makes aiming even more precise.

Cautions

Infrared thermometer should be protected for the following:
–EMF(electro-magnetic fields) from arc welders, induction heaters.
–Thermal shock(cause by large or abrupt ambient temperature changes allow 1 hours for unit to stabilize before use).

  1. When take measurement, point thermometer toward the object to be measured and hold the yellow trigger. The object under test should be large than the spot size calculated by the field of view diagram.
  2. Distance & spot size: As the distance from the object increase, the spot size of measuring area becomes large.BTMETER BT-1500 Non-Contact Pyrometer 30 1 Industrial Laser Thermometer Gun User Manual - Distance & spot size
  3. Field of view: Make sure the target is larger than the unit’s spot size. The smaller the target the close measure distance. When accuracy is critical, make sure the target is at least twice as large as the spot size.
  4. Emissivity: Most organic materials and painted or oxidized surfaces have an emissivity of 0.95. Inaccurate readings will result from measuring shiny or polished metal surfaces. To compensate, cover the surface to be measured with masking tape or flat black paint. Measure the tape or painted surface when the tape or painted

reach the same temperature as the material underneath.

2. Locating a hot spot aim the thermometer outside the area of interest, then scan across with up and down motions until you locate the hot spot.(please turn on the laser to for accurate measuring)

Maintenance

  1. Lens cleaning: Blow off lose particles using clean compressed air. Gently brush remaining debris away with a moist cotton cloth.
  2. Case cleaning: Clean the case with a damp sponge/cloth and mild soap.
  3. Please take out the battery when not using for a long time.
    Note:
    1) Do not use solvent to clean lens.
    2) Do not submerge the unit in water.
    3) Emissivity will back to the initial value (0.95) after replacing battery,. Should adjust again when use.

Attached list :Applicable Emissivity for Different Material ( For reference only )

MaterialEmissivityMaterial Emissivity
Asphaltum0.90 to 0.98Textile(Black)0.98
Beton0.94Human Skin0.98
Cement0.96Soap bubble0.75 to 0.80
Sand0.90Charcoal(powder)0.96
Soil0.92 to 0.96Lacquer0.80-0.95
Water0.92 to 0.96Lacquer (reluster)0.97
Ice0.96 to 0.98Rubber(Black) 0.94
Snow0.83Plastic0.85-0.95
Glass0.90 to 0.95Timber0.90
Ceramic0.90 to 0.94 Paper0.70-0.94
Marble0.94 Chromic oxide0.81
Gypsum0.80 to 0.90 Copper Oxide0.78
Compo0.89 to 0.91Iron Oxide0.78 to 0.82
Brick0.93 to 0.96Stainless steel 0.2-0.3
